Rancang Bangun Pendeteksi Posisi Sudut dan Kecepatan Sesaat Dengan Menggunakan Rotary Encoder KY-040

Authors

  • Ilham Akbar Jurusan Teknik Elektro Fakultas Sains dan Teknologi UIN Sunan Gunung Djati Bandung.
  • Nanang Ismail Jurusan Teknik Elektro Fakultas Sains dan Teknologi UIN Sunan Gunung Djati Bandung
  • Tri D. Rachmilda Laboratorium Penelitian Konversi Energi Elektrik Intitut Teknologi Bandung

Keywords:

Encoder, KY-040, Arduino, Posisi, Kecepatan

Abstract

Pengukuran sudut putar pada benda yang berotasi cukup sulit dilakukan dengan menggunakan alat ukur sederhana seperti busur, apalagi jika digunakan untuk membaca sudut pada benda yang berat dan bergerak secara kontinu. Tujuan penelitian ini adalah merancang sebuah alat ukur sudut dan kecepatan untuk mengatasi masalah yang dialami pengguna yang kesulitan membaca titik ukur pada alat ukur manual. Untuk mendapatkan posisi dan kecepatan sesaat dari pergerakan rotary encoder, maka dilakukan perancangan penentuan posisi dan pengukur kecepatan dari rotary encoder. Alat ini menggunakan mikrokontroller Arduino UNO dan rotary encoder KY-040 yang hasilnya ditampilkan melalui serial monitor. Prinsip kerja sensor ini adalah pulsa yang dihasilkan oleh rotary encoder dilacak pada arduino dan kecepatan sesaat didapatkan dengan waktu yang terjadi dan perubahan pulsa ketika program dijalankan.

 

Measuring the rotating angle of a rotating object is quite difficult to do using a simple measuring instrument such as an arc, especially if it is used to read angles on objects that are heavy and move continuously. The purpose of this study was to design an angle and speed measuring instrument to overcome the problems experienced by users who have difficulty reading the measuring points on manual measuring instruments. To get the position and instantaneous speed of the rotary encoder movement, a rotary encoder determines the position and speed measurement design. This tool uses an Arduino UNO microcontroller and a KY-040 rotary encoder whose results are displayed on a serial monitor. The working principle of this sensor is that the pulses generated by the rotary encoder are tracked on the Arduino and the instantaneous velocity is obtained by the time that occurs and the pulse changes when the program is run.

Downloads

Download data is not yet available.

References

L. Riani, Fisika Dasar 1, Bandung: UNIKOM, 2008, p. 29.

M. A. Wijaya, "Impelementasi Fuzzy Logic Terhadap Pengukuran Kecepatan dan Arah Angin," Jurnal Teknik Elektro dan Komputer TRIAC, vol. 5, p. 3, 2018.

A. Virgono, "Perancangan Sistem Pengendali Dan Monitoring Kecelakaan Mobil Berbasis

Vehicular Ad Hoc Network (Vanet) Menggunakan Sensor Limit Switch Dan Rotary Encoder," e-Proceeding of Engineering, vol. 3, p. 778, April 2016.

A. Ghany, "Desain Dan Implementasi Sistem Kontrol Putaran Motor Pada Gerak Simulator Gempa 3 Axis," CRANCKSHAFT, vol. 3, p. 26, 2020.

Published

2021-01-08

How to Cite

[1]
I. Akbar, N. Ismail, and T. D. Rachmilda, “Rancang Bangun Pendeteksi Posisi Sudut dan Kecepatan Sesaat Dengan Menggunakan Rotary Encoder KY-040”, SENTER, pp. 287-293, Jan. 2021.

Most read articles by the same author(s)

1 2 > >>